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Robroyston to Alvechurch start from £119.60 one way, or £170.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Robroyston to Alvechurch are available for £124.70 one way, or £249.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Robroyston

Robroyston station is well-equipped to support both frequent travelers and those new to the rail system. Although it does not have a staffed ticket office, it provides modern ticket machines for purchasing and collecting tickets, including those bought online. It supports the use of smartcards, with validators available, though it should be noted that no smartcards are issued directly at this station.

Designed with accessibility in mind, Robroyston offers step-free access throughout, ensuring ease of movement for all passengers. There are also customer help points for quick assistance, although there is no direct staff help available on-site. Although waiting shelters are provided, travelers will not find extensive seating, refreshment facilities, or toilets within the station.

For those commuting by bike, the station offers 32 bicycle storage spaces, ensuring a secure option for eco-friendly travel. Should you be arriving by car, you'll appreciate that the parking, with 231 spaces including 20 accessible spots, is free, adding convenience to your journey.

Facilities and Amenities

Though small, Alvechurch Train Station is designed to cater to essential travel needs. While there isn't a conventional ticket office, commuters can easily collect tickets from the available ticket machines on-site. Unfortunately, these machines are not accessible for those with disabilities, but an induction loop system is available for the hearing impaired. If you need any information or assistance, help is readily available through a help point on the platform.

The station boasts step-free access, ensuring mobility for passengers with restricted movement. However, certain facilities are lacking, including acc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and refreshments. Still, you’ll find a seating area on-site for a brief respite. It's worth noting that there is no designated parking area for individuals with special needs, though general parking space is available free of charge.

Onward Travel Options

If you’re pondering how to reach your final destination upon arriving at Alvechurch, fret not. The station is well linked with local bus routes and rail replacement services. For travellers needing to move towards Birmingham, buses operate from the stop outside The Red Lion pub. Alternatively, for trips to Redditch, head to the nearby public service bus stop on Red Lion Street.
